Customer Success Manager

Customer Success Manager

Slough Full-Time 32000 - 48000 £ / year (est.) No home office possible
N

At a Glance

  • Tasks: Onboard new clients and manage 20-30 customer accounts to ensure satisfaction.
  • Company: NVOY Technologies empowers businesses with innovative IT solutions in a flexible, hybrid work culture.
  • Benefits: Enjoy pension contributions, private healthcare, and flexible working options.
  • Why this job: Join a dynamic team, make an impact, and grow your career in tech.
  • Qualifications: Degree in business or related field; 3+ years in Customer Success or B2B Sales required.
  • Other info: Hybrid role based in London with travel reimbursement for work-related expenses.

The predicted salary is between 32000 - 48000 £ per year.

NVOY Technologies is a forward-thinking IT Managed Services Provider (MSP) delivering agile and scalable technology solutions to fast-growing businesses. Our mission is to empower customers with best-in-class IT services, ensuring a seamless, secure, and innovative digital workspace.

We specialise in supporting dynamic companies with 25-200+ employees, helping them scale by managing IT support and infrastructure while enhancing security and operational efficiency. Headquartered in Farringdon London, our team embraces flexible and hybrid working as a core part of our culture and client offering.

We are seeking a driven and customer-focused Customer Success Manager (CSM) to join our growing team. You’ll play a vital role in onboarding new customers, nurturing long-term relationships, and helping our clients scale successfully with the right technology solutions. This is a diverse and rewarding role that sits at the heart of our service delivery, collaborating closely with both technical and sales teams to drive value and satisfaction across your portfolio.

Key responsibilities include:

  • Own the onboarding experience for new clients, working closely with sales and technical teams to ensure a smooth handover and successful go-live.
  • Manage a portfolio of 20 to 30 customer accounts, developing trusted relationships with key stakeholders and decision-makers.
  • Identify business goals and technology gaps across accounts, proactively recommending value-add and solutions upsells to support client growth.
  • Expand stakeholder engagement across accounts using CRM, customer satisfaction tools and data insights.
  • Collaborate with internal teams to understand customer needs, challenges, and service improvement opportunities.
  • Deliver on growth targets by identifying upsell/cross-sell opportunities and contributing to revenue generation.
  • Participate in customer engagement activities such as workshops, events, and networking sessions.

What We’re Looking For

The ideal candidate will have the right competencies and characteristics with a high-level of experience, capability, and knowledge. This is a customer-facing role that will be both challenging and rewarding.

Experience, Qualifications & Knowledge:

  • Degree in business, marketing, or a related field (or equivalent experience).
  • 3+ years’ experience in Customer Success, Account Management, or B2B Sales, ideally within IT services or SaaS.
  • Strong understanding of the tech ecosystem, cloud platforms, or managed services (MSP) landscape.
  • Proven track record of achieving revenue or retention targets.
  • Comfortable using cloud tools (e.g., CRM, Microsoft 365, VoIP platforms).
  • Experience in hybrid/remote work environments.
  • Confident working with senior stakeholders and C-level contacts.
  • Technically curious, able to understand IT services and explain them to customers.

Competencies & Characteristics:

  • Excellent communication, persuasion, and negotiation skills.
  • Strategic thinker with a long-term mindset.
  • Collaborative team player who thrives in a dynamic environment.
  • Natural relationship and rapport builder.
  • Driven, ambitious, and results focused.
  • Resilient and adaptable under pressure.
  • Strong emotional intelligence, able to listen, empathise, and problem-solve effectively.

Location & Travel:

Hybrid working between home and our head office in Farringdon, London. Travel costs and expenses outside of normal working requirements will be reimbursed.

Customer Success Manager employer: NVOY Technologies

NVOY Technologies is an exceptional employer, offering a vibrant work culture that prioritises flexibility and employee well-being in the heart of London. With competitive benefits including pension contributions and private healthcare, we foster an environment that encourages professional growth and collaboration, making it an ideal place for a Customer Success Manager to thrive and make a meaningful impact.
N

Contact Detail:

NVOY Technologies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Customer Success Manager

✨Tip Number 1

Familiarise yourself with NVOY Technologies and their services. Understanding their IT solutions and how they empower businesses will help you articulate how you can contribute to their mission during interviews.

✨Tip Number 2

Network with current or former employees on platforms like LinkedIn. Engaging with them can provide insights into the company culture and expectations, which can be invaluable when preparing for your interview.

✨Tip Number 3

Prepare specific examples from your past experience that demonstrate your success in customer relationship management and upselling. Highlighting these achievements will showcase your ability to meet the role's requirements effectively.

✨Tip Number 4

Stay updated on the latest trends in the tech ecosystem, especially around cloud platforms and managed services. This knowledge will not only impress during interviews but also show your commitment to continuous learning in the field.

We think you need these skills to ace Customer Success Manager

Customer Relationship Management (CRM)
Account Management
Communication Skills
Negotiation Skills
Technical Understanding of IT Services
Cloud Platforms Knowledge
Problem-Solving Skills
Stakeholder Engagement
Revenue Generation Strategies
Data Analysis
Emotional Intelligence
Collaboration Skills
Adaptability
Strategic Thinking
Experience in B2B Sales

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in Customer Success, Account Management, or B2B Sales. Emphasise your achievements in meeting revenue or retention targets, and showcase your understanding of the tech ecosystem.

Craft a Compelling Cover Letter: Write a cover letter that reflects your passion for customer success and your ability to build relationships with stakeholders. Mention specific examples of how you've helped clients achieve their goals and how you can bring value to NVOY Technologies.

Showcase Relevant Skills: In your application, highlight skills such as excellent communication, negotiation, and strategic thinking. Provide examples of how you've used these skills in previous roles, especially in dynamic environments.

Research NVOY Technologies: Familiarise yourself with NVOY Technologies' mission, values, and services. Understanding their approach to IT Managed Services will help you align your application with their goals and demonstrate your genuine interest in the role.

How to prepare for a job interview at NVOY Technologies

✨Understand the Company and Its Mission

Before your interview, take some time to research NVOY Technologies. Understand their mission of empowering customers with IT services and how they support businesses. This knowledge will help you align your answers with their values and demonstrate your genuine interest in the role.

✨Showcase Your Customer Success Experience

Be prepared to discuss your previous experience in Customer Success or Account Management. Highlight specific examples where you've successfully onboarded clients, nurtured relationships, and identified upsell opportunities. Use metrics to quantify your achievements, as this will impress the interviewers.

✨Demonstrate Technical Curiosity

Since the role involves understanding IT services and cloud platforms, be ready to discuss your technical knowledge. Share examples of how you've used technology to solve customer problems or improve service delivery. This will show that you're not only customer-focused but also technically savvy.

✨Prepare Questions for the Interviewers

At the end of the interview, you'll likely have the chance to ask questions. Prepare thoughtful questions about the company's culture, team dynamics, and expectations for the Customer Success Manager role. This shows your enthusiasm and helps you assess if the company is the right fit for you.

Customer Success Manager
NVOY Technologies
N
  • Customer Success Manager

    Slough
    Full-Time
    32000 - 48000 £ / year (est.)

    Application deadline: 2027-06-23

  • N

    NVOY Technologies

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>